How Common Is The Last Name Sierke? popularity and diffusion
Sierke is the 2,605,694th most widespread surname on a global scale. It is borne by approximately 1 in 132,500,835 people. This last name occ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 36 percent of Sierke live; 36 percent live in North America and 36 percent live in Anglo-North America.
Sierke is most numerous in The United States, where it is carried by 19 people, or 1 in 19,076,786. In The United States Sierke is most prevalent in: Alabama, where 79 percent reside, Michigan, where 11 percent reside and California, where 5 percent reside. Outside of The United States it exists in 3 countries. It is also common in Australia, where 33 percent reside and Germany, where 31 percent reside.
Sierke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The incidence of Sierke has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people carrying the Sierke last name grew 380 percent between 1880 and 2014.
